Gardening Know How Questions & Answers - https://questions.gardeningknowhow.comWhat would cause my 2-year-old Dynamite crepe myrtle tree to start leafing out perfect and then the leaves would turn brown, crispy and fall off branch by branch? The water meter reads wet and soil feels moist. Plenty of sun, mild temps.

Are you seeing any other evidence of disease or insects? Black on leaves would be Sooty Mold.
Japanese Beetles and Aphids can attack and destroy your tree also left untreated. Examine leaves carefully.
This could very well be a watering issue also. To much or too little would cause leaves to shrivel and die.
You mention a water meter. Are you relying on this totally? Does the ground feel soggy? Is the water draining well?
Signs of overwatering can be mushrooms growing in the surrounding soil.
I would start with the water issue and try cutting back.
